Avatar billede gylling Juniormester
19. august 2010 - 10:03 Der er 3 kommentarer og
1 løsning

Samtælling viser nul

Jeg har en tabel som inderholder en masse beløb. Hvis jeg så laver en forspørgelse som sum beløb så hviser den et o,oo men hvis jeg klikke på felt med mussen så er beløbet -2,18278728425503E-10
og det skulle give nul. Er der nogen der kan hjælpe.
Avatar billede mugs Novice
19. august 2010 - 13:59 #1
Prøv at gøre kolonnen lidt bredere i forespørgslen.
Avatar billede fdata Forsker
19. august 2010 - 23:17 #2
Det er velkendt, at Access er en båtnakke til at regne.

Problemet opstår som regel, fordi man bruger felttypen Real (som er upræcis). Når man akkumulerer alle disse upræcise værdier, opstår sammentællingsfejlen.

Access viser dig under normale omstændigheder den "pæne" udgave af tallet; men når du klikker i feltet ser du den præcise værdi. I dit tilfælde et 2-tal ude i 10. decimal.

Prøv at ændre typen til Valuta (som kører med 2 decimaler).
Avatar billede gylling Juniormester
09. juni 2011 - 11:45 #3
har fundet løsning
Avatar billede fdata Forsker
09. juni 2011 - 20:04 #4
... som er hemmelig?

Andre med samme problem kunne måske have glæde af at vide, hvordan det blev løst.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ester